WordsCount
Fully Client-Side & Secure

Character Counter Online

Free word and character counter tool — count characters with spaces, track Twitter, Instagram & SMS limits in real time.

Scan Word Counter Picture 📸

The fastest free online character counter and word and character counter. Count characters with spaces, characters without spaces, words, sentences, and paragraphs — all updated live as you type. Use it as a Twitter character counter, Instagram character counter, SMS character counter, or free text character counter for any purpose. It functions as a complete character counter with spaces and text character counter, with no signup and no ads inside the editor, completely private.

Word Count
0
Characters (with spaces)
0
Characters (without spaces)
0
Sentences
0
Paragraphs
0
Unique Words
0
Reading Time
0s
Speaking Time
0s
Target Goal
Set a target above 0%
Readability N/A
Enter some text...
We analyze syllables, words, and sentences live.
Smart Assist 🏳️ English
Editor Window Scan Image (OCR)
Live Counting
0 characters

SEO Meta Character Counter

0 / 60
https://wordscountr.vercel.app
Please enter a title above...
0 / 160
Please enter a description above...

Keyword Density Analyzer

Start typing inside the editor to generate keyword density stats.
Sponsor Advertisement
728 × 90
Banner Ad Block

Frequently Asked Questions

Everything you need to know about counting characters, word limits, and image text scanning.

What is an online character counter?

An online character counter is a free browser-based tool that instantly counts the number of characters in any text you type or paste in real time. This online character counter does not require clicking any buttons and updates automatically with every single keystroke. It measures characters with spaces, characters without spaces, words, sentences, and paragraphs simultaneously. Writers, editors, students, developers, and social media managers use an online character counter to check text length against strict character constraints before publishing or submitting their content. The tool runs entirely in your web browser for complete privacy.

How many characters does Twitter allow?

To know how many characters does Twitter allow, the standard limit is 280 characters per tweet. This character limit includes all letters, numbers, punctuation marks, spaces, and emojis. When writing tweets, every URL is automatically shortened and counted as exactly 23 characters, regardless of its original length. To keep track of these limits as you draft, you can use our built-in Twitter character counter which updates in real time with a live progress bar. Keep in mind that Twitter counts CJK characters as double-weight, effectively reducing the limit to 140 characters.

How many characters does an Instagram caption allow?

If you are wondering how many characters does an Instagram caption allow, the answer is up to 2,200 characters per post, which includes spaces, punctuation, and emojis. However, Instagram truncates your captions in the user feed after approximately 125 characters, displaying a 'more' link that users must click. To maximize user engagement, put your most important message and call-to-action in these first 125 characters. You can use our live Instagram character counter to monitor your caption length and ensure your hashtags, which count toward the limit, fit perfectly within constraints.

Does character count include spaces?

Yes, character count includes spaces on almost all social media and publishing platforms. Platforms like Twitter, Instagram, and LinkedIn count spaces as full characters. Our free online word and character counter shows both counts simultaneously to help you: 'Characters with spaces' counts every character including spaces, tabs, and line breaks, whereas 'Characters without spaces' counts only letters, numbers, and punctuation marks. Since most platforms count spaces, you should always check the 'with spaces' character count when writing posts.

How many characters is an SMS message?

To find out how many characters is an SMS message, the answer is 160 characters when using standard GSM-7 encoding. If you exceed this 160-character limit, your phone automatically splits the text into multiple messages, each capped at 153 characters due to hidden linking headers. This means a 161-character message is sent and billed as two SMS messages. Additionally, including emojis or special characters forces Unicode encoding, which reduces the single SMS limit to just 70 characters. Use our free tool to track your text length.

What is the ideal length for an SEO meta description?

The ideal length for an SEO meta description is between 120 and 158 characters. Google displays approximately 155 to 160 characters of a meta description in its desktop search results, and around 120 characters on mobile devices. Writing descriptions within this ideal range helps ensure your search snippets do not get truncated or cut off, which can hurt your click-through rate. Our built-in SEO meta character counter tracks these character limits dynamically with live, color-coded progress bars so you can write perfect meta titles under 60 characters and meta descriptions under 160 characters.

How is reading time calculated?

If you want to know how is reading time calculated, the formula is based on the average adult reading speed of 200 words per minute. To find this estimate, you divide the total word count of your text by 200. For example, a 1,000-word article takes approximately 5 minutes to read. Speaking time is calculated separately using 130 words per minute, representing a comfortable pace for speeches. Our tool calculates speaking and reading time automatically, updating the stats cards in real time.

Is this character counter tool free?

Yes, this character counter tool is completely free with absolutely no signup, no registration, and no usage limits required. You can count words, characters, and sentences in unlimited texts as many times as you need for free. There are no premium subscription plans, paywalls, or hidden costs. The entire counting application runs directly inside your web browser using client-side JavaScript, which means your text is never sent to any external servers, making the tool 100% private, secure, and safe to use for sensitive documents.